What Sorts of Therapy For PTSD Are Available?
Treatment for PTSD aids you find out to handle your signs and restore control of your life. It can entail dental medicines or speak therapies. Psychiatric therapy, or talk treatment, is one of the most usual treatment for PTSD. It can occur one-on-one or in a group setup.
Signs of PTSD can vary from being conveniently stunned to staying clear of tasks and people. These symptoms can likewise impact member of the family and children.
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T).
CBT focuses on transforming unfavorable patterns of believing and behavior that may be creating PTSD signs and symptoms. This therapy is normally temporary and client-centered, with the therapist and client creating therapy goals together. CBT has actually been shown to minimize PTSD symptoms in a number of clinical tests using clinician-administered and self-report actions of PTSD. These results are moderated primarily by modifications in maladaptive cognitive distortions, with some researches reporting physical, functional neuroimaging, and electroencephalographic modifications associating with response to CBT.
TF-CBT utilizes psychoeducation and imaginal direct exposure to instruct customers exactly how to much better manage feelings and cope with their traumas. This therapy has likewise been revealed to enhance PTSD signs and symptoms in children and adolescents.
Eye motion desensitization and reprocessing (EMDR).
EMDR is an evidence-based treatment that functions by aiding people process trauma utilizing flexible data processing. It can be used on its own or with other therapies. It has been shown to be effective in treating PTSD. EMDR is widely utilized around the globe.
It starts with history-taking and a joint therapy strategy. Throughout this stage, you will certainly speak about the factor you are looking for treatment and recognize traumatic memories you intend to focus on. The therapist will likewise show you strategies to take care of any difficult or distressing feelings that might emerge during a session.
During the reprocessing phase, you will recall a traumatic memory while taking note of a back-and-forth motion or sound (like your service provider's hand crossing your face) till the negative photos, ideas, and sensations associated with it begin to diminish.
Somatic experiencing.
A therapist who concentrates on this approach will certainly help you become aware of the physical experiences that accompany your PTSD signs and symptoms. They'll likewise instruct you exactly how to identify your free nerves and its duty in the trauma reaction.
Unlike other injury treatments, somatic experiencing doesn't focus on memories or emotions. Rather, specialists work to launch the stress from your body and eliminate your signs.
This treatment has been located reliable in a number of randomized regulated tests. Nevertheless, the results from these studies are limited by tiny sample sizes and other technical deficiencies. These drawbacks limit the exterior legitimacy of these findings.
Present-centered therapy.
Present-centered treatment (PCT) is a non-trauma focused psychotherapy that aims to boost people' partnerships, impart hope and optimism, and advertise analytical. While PCT lacks direct exposure and cognitive restructuring strategies of trauma-focused therapies, it has been shown to be as reliable in minimizing PTSD symptoms as trauma-focused CBTs.
In a collection of eleven research studies, PCT was compared to a delay listing or marginal get in touch with control condition and to TF-CBT. PCT transcended to the WL/MA conditions in lowering self-reported PTSD signs at post-treatment, and it was associated with lowered treatment dropout prices. However, the result dimension was not large enough to be medically significant.

Double diagnosis treatment.
Signs and symptoms of co-occurring PTSD and compound make use of condition (SUD) are usually linked and both have to be dealt with in recuperation. Individuals who experience PTSD can be more probable to turn to alcohol or drugs to self-medicate and momentarily reduce invasive thoughts, flashbacks and adverse mood swings.
PTSD signs include frequent and involuntary stressful memories or desires, vibrant and dissociative responses that feel like experiencing again the occasion, avoiding locations, individuals, conversations, or things associated with the trauma, sensations of hypervigilance and being always on guard or quickly alarmed, and feelings of emotional feeling numb.
Dual medical diagnosis therapy involves treatment and finding out much healthier coping mechanisms. It might additionally involve pharmacotherapy, such as antidepressants or state of mind stabilizers.
